Amsterdam — A recent report by Sudan’s Centre for Environmental and Social Studies (CESS) reveals the continued appearance of conflict-related Sudanese gold in global supply chains, Including in German carmaker Volkswagen’s 2024 reports*. The field report underlines that the Rapid Support Forces (RSF) seized the Sudan Gold Refinery in May 2023, looting about 2.7 tons of gold before completely destroying it.
